Welcome to the Lao Registry Office for Security Interests in Movable Property



Introduction

The Registry Office for Security Interests in Movable Property (Registry Office) has been established by the Ministry of Finance (Ministry).The Moveable Property Registry office is a centralized computer registry that serves the entire country of Lao. The Registry office allows both individuals and institutions to record their financial interest in moveable (personal) property (motor vehicles, inventory, accounts receivable, crops, etc.,)

For example if your motor bike has been pledged to a lending institution as collateral in exchange for credit, then the motor bike is security for your loan and the lender becomes the secured party and has a financial interest in your motor bike. The Registry office provides a database where all security interests in moveable property can be registered and searched.

What basis does the Registry have in the Law?

- Pursuant to the Law on Secured Transactions, No. 06/NA, dated 20 May 2005 (the Law);

- Pursuant to the Decree on the Implementation of the Law on Secured Transactions, No. 178/PM, dated 20 June 2011 (the Decree), governs the Registry office and system for registration of security interests.

What Benefits does the Moveable Property Registry Office Offer?

Convenience – The Registry office provides remote access from your office or home. Access is also available at the Ministry of Finance, State Asset Management Department.

Nation Wide Access – The Registry office permits clients of the Registry to register and search all registered notices for the entire country with only one transaction.

Availability - Access to the Registry office is beyond government business hours, subject to system maintenance. Generally, the Registry will be available 24/7.

Protection – The Registry office provides easy access to the information which improves protection for creditors and debtors by enabling the legislative framework to be more effective and transparent.

Accuracy – Direct input of the information by the client ensures accuracy and timeliness, resulting in risk reduction and service responsiveness.
